The US dollar rose against a basket of currencies on Wednesday following the Federal Reserve’s decision to raise interest rates to a range of 3.75% to 4%.

The dollar index rose 0.3% to 99.961 points, reaching its highest level in about five weeks.

The euro fell 0.3% to $1.1502, while the British pound declined 0.5% to $1.34155. The dollar gained 0.3% against the Japanese currency to 155.49 yen.

Meanwhile, gold prices continued to decline, falling by 1% in spot trading to reach $4,249 per ounce ahead of the Federal Reserve's decision.
